Use of "づ"

"長く甘い口づけを交わす"
I extracted this from a Japanese song. Here's the question, why is "づ" used instead of "ず" in this case?
I don't think we will be seeing "づ" very often in normal Japanese?

Best Answer - Chosen by the Asker
口づけ …  口をつける を略した表現 

  
口ずけ …  口をすける  → 意味のない言葉になる

so in this case, we can only use つ.
